Over the past 30 years, there have been 23 property sales recorded in the WN2 1PQ postcode area. The highest sale price reached £355,000, while the most recent sale was for a terraced house sold in November 2024 for £285,000.
The estimated average property value in WN2 1PQ currently stands at £332,425, which is approximately 51.6% higher than the city average, indicating a potentially more desirable or in-demand location.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£3,409.
Property prices in WN2 1PQ have risen by 5.9% over the past year , with a total increase of 42.2%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 71.4% over the past decade.
The most common type of property sold in the area is terraced, making up around 78% of transactions , followed by detached.
Housing in WN2 1PQ is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 75% of homes being lived in by the owners.
